mirror of
https://github.com/borgbase/vorta
synced 2024-12-23 16:26:55 +00:00
20 lines
347 B
Python
20 lines
347 B
Python
|
|
||
|
import pytest
|
||
|
import peewee
|
||
|
|
||
|
import vorta
|
||
|
from vorta.application import VortaApp
|
||
|
|
||
|
@pytest.fixture()
|
||
|
def app(tmpdir):
|
||
|
tmp_db = tmpdir.join('settings.sqlite')
|
||
|
mock_db = peewee.SqliteDatabase(str(tmp_db))
|
||
|
vorta.models.init_db(mock_db)
|
||
|
return VortaApp([])
|
||
|
|
||
|
|
||
|
@pytest.fixture()
|
||
|
def main(app):
|
||
|
main = app.main_window
|
||
|
return main
|